User Interface (UI) Design plays a crucial role in shaping the interaction between users and digital interfaces. It focuses on creating visually appealing, user-friendly layouts that enhance the overall user experience. By integrating elements like navigation, visual hierarchy, and interactive components, UI design aims to facilitate seamless interactions and ensure intuitive usability for individuals engaging with websites, applications, and other digital platforms.
How to Design a User Interface (UI)
Step 1: Understand Your Audience
Before diving into UI design, it’s crucial to understand who will be using the interface. Consider the demographics, preferences, and needs of your target audience. This step sets the foundation for creating a user-friendly and intuitive interface that resonates with users.
Step 2: Wireframing and Prototyping
Next, start by creating wireframes and prototypes of your UI design. Wireframes are simple sketches that outline the layout and functionality of the interface, while prototypes are interactive mockups that give a realistic preview of the final product. This step helps visualize the design and gather feedback before moving on to the actual implementation.
Step 3: Visual Design and Testing
Once you have a solid wireframe and prototype, focus on the visual design aspects of the UI. Choose color schemes, typography, and images that align with your brand and appeal to your audience. After finalizing the visual design, conduct thorough testing to ensure the interface is user-friendly, intuitive, and meets the needs of your target users.
User Interface (UI) Design is more than just making things look pretty. It involves a deep understanding of user behavior and psychology to create interfaces that are not only visually appealing but also highly functional. Designers delve into user research, analyzing how people interact with digital products, to craft interfaces that meet user needs effectively.
One critical aspect of User Interface (UI) Design is the concept of visual hierarchy. This involves organizing elements on a screen in a way that guides users’ attention and helps them navigate through the interface seamlessly. By strategically placing elements based on importance and relevance, designers can enhance user engagement and ensure a smooth user experience.
Interactive components are another key element in User Interface (UI) Design. These elements, such as buttons, forms, and animations, add interactivity to digital interfaces, making them more engaging and user-friendly. Designers carefully consider the placement and functionality of these components to encourage user interaction and create a dynamic user experience.
One critical aspect of User Interface (UI) Design is the concept of visual hierarchy. This involves organizing elements on a screen in a way that guides users’ attention and helps them navigate through the interface seamlessly. By strategically placing elements based on importance and relevance, designers can enhance user engagement and ensure a smooth user experience.
Interactive components are another key element in User Interface (UI) Design. These elements, such as buttons, forms, and animations, add interactivity to digital interfaces, making them more engaging and user-friendly. Designers carefully consider the placement and functionality of these components to encourage user interaction and create a dynamic user experience.
Tools for User Interface (UI) Design
Adobe XD
- Adobe XD is a design tool used to create prototypes and wireframes for websites and mobile applications. It helps in visualizing the layout and interactions of different elements in the UI design process.
Sketch
- Sketch is a vector design tool that allows designers to create user interfaces and interactive prototypes. It provides a flexible and intuitive platform for designing and collaborating on UI projects.
How to use Penfriend.ai for User Interface (UI) Design
Penfriend.ai can be a valuable tool for User Interface (UI) Design by generating insightful blog content related to UI design trends, best practices, and case studies. By utilizing Penfriend.ai, designers can easily create engaging and informative blog posts that showcase their expertise and attract a wider audience interested in UI design. This can help in establishing thought leadership in the field and driving traffic to their website.